P-Square’s “Double Trouble” Surpasses 200 Million Spotify Streams

P-Square’s album “Double Trouble” has officially crossed 200 million streams on Spotify, marking a significant milestone for the legendary duo.

Released in 2014, the project predates the dominance of streaming platforms, making this achievement particularly notable.

“Double Trouble” now stands as the most streamed Nigerian album released before the streaming era on Spotify, highlighting  lasting impact and continued relevance years after its debut.

The album featured several hit records that helped define its era and solidified P-Square’s position as one of Africa’s biggest music acts at the time.
